Generated Fri Aug 30 17:29:26 CEST 2024, FHIR version 4.0.1 for hl7.fhir.be.core#2.1.2 (canonical = https://www.ehealth.fgov.be/standards/fhir/core (history)). See Errors Only
Quality Checks | |||||||||||||||||||||||||
Publisher Version: | IG Publisher Version: v1.6.22 | ||||||||||||||||||||||||
Publication Code: | n/a . PackageId = hl7.fhir.be.core, Canonical = https://www.ehealth.fgov.be/standards/fhir/core | ||||||||||||||||||||||||
Realm Check for n/a: |
| ||||||||||||||||||||||||
Publication Request: |
| ||||||||||||||||||||||||
Supressed Messages: | 5 Suppressed Issues | ||||||||||||||||||||||||
Dependency Checks: |
| ||||||||||||||||||||||||
Dependent IGs: | no references | ||||||||||||||||||||||||
Global Profiles: | (none declared) | ||||||||||||||||||||||||
Terminology Server(s): | http://tx.fhir.org/r4 (details) | ||||||||||||||||||||||||
HTA Analysis: | All OK | ||||||||||||||||||||||||
R5 Dependencies: | |||||||||||||||||||||||||
Draft Dependencies: |
| ||||||||||||||||||||||||
Modifier Extensions: | (none) | ||||||||||||||||||||||||
Previous Version Comparison: | Comparison with version 2.1.1 | ||||||||||||||||||||||||
IPA Comparison: | Comparison with version 1.0.0 | ||||||||||||||||||||||||
IPS Comparison: | n/a | ||||||||||||||||||||||||
Summary: | errors = 0, warn = 16, info = 6, broken links = 0 |
ImplementationGuide.url | warning | The canonical URL for an Implementation Guide must point directly to the implementation guide resource, not to the Implementation Guide as a whole |
1 | warning | The HTML fragment 'ip-statements.xhtml' is not included anywhere in the produced implementation guide |
2 | warning | An HTML fragment from the set [cross-version-analysis.xhtml, cross-version-analysis-inline.xhtml] is not included anywhere in the produced implementation guide |
3 | warning | An HTML fragment from the set [dependency-table.xhtml, dependency-table-short.xhtml] is not included anywhere in the produced implementation guide |
4 | warning | The HTML fragment 'globals-table.xhtml' is not included anywhere in the produced implementation guide |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
Path | Severity | Message |
Observation (l1/c2) | warning | Best Practice Recommendation: In general, all observations should have a subject |
Observation (l1/c2) | warning | Best Practice Recommendation: In general, all observations should have a performer |
Observation (l1/c2) | warning | Best Practice Recommendation: In general, all observations should have an effective[x] () |
✓ |
Path | Severity | Message |
Patient.identifier[1] (l58/c6) | Slicing Information | This element does not match any known slice defined in the profile https://www.ehealth.fgov.be/standards/fhir/core/StructureDefinition/be-patient|2.1.2 (this may not be a problem, but you should check that it's not intended to match a slice) Show Reasoning |
Patient.extension[1].extension[0].value.ofType(CodeableConcept).coding[0].system (l30/c12) | information | A definition for CodeSystem 'https://www.ehealth.fgov.be/standards/fhir/core/CodeSystem/cd-fed-country' could not be found, so the code cannot be validated (from http://tx.fhir.org/r4) |
Path | Severity | Message |
Patient.identifier[1] (l58/c6) | Slicing Information | This element does not match any known slice defined in the profile https://www.ehealth.fgov.be/standards/fhir/core/StructureDefinition/be-patient|2.1.2 (this may not be a problem, but you should check that it's not intended to match a slice) Show Reasoning |
Patient.extension[1].extension[0].value.ofType(CodeableConcept).coding[0].system (l30/c12) | information | A definition for CodeSystem 'https://www.ehealth.fgov.be/standards/fhir/core/CodeSystem/cd-fed-country' could not be found, so the code cannot be validated (from http://tx.fhir.org/r4) |
✓ |
✓ |
✓ |
✓ |
Path | Severity | Message |
RelatedPerson.relationship[0].coding[0].code (l8/c6) | information | The code '444191003' is valid but is not active (from http://tx.fhir.org/r4) |
RelatedPerson.relationship[0] (l8/c6) | information | None of the codings provided are in the value set 'Patient relationship type' (http://hl7.org/fhir/ValueSet/relatedperson-relationshiptype|4.0.1), and a coding is recommended to come from this value set (codes = http://snomed.info/sct#444191003) |
✓ |
✓ |
✓ |
Path | Severity | Message |
StructureDefinition.where(url = 'https://www.ehealth.fgov.be/standards/fhir/core/StructureDefinition/be-coded-annotation') | warning | The Implementation Guide contains no examples for this data type profile |
Path | Severity | Message |
StructureDefinition.where(url = 'https://www.ehealth.fgov.be/standards/fhir/core/StructureDefinition/be-communication') | warning | The Implementation Guide contains no examples for this profile |
✓ |
Path | Severity | Message |
StructureDefinition.where(url = 'https://www.ehealth.fgov.be/standards/fhir/core/StructureDefinition/be-ext-codeable-reference') | warning | The Implementation Guide contains no examples for this extension |
Path | Severity | Message |
StructureDefinition.context[0] | warning | Review the extension type for be-ext-codeableconcept: extensions should not have a context of Element unless it's really intended that they can be used anywhere |
Path | Severity | Message |
StructureDefinition.where(url = 'https://www.ehealth.fgov.be/standards/fhir/core/StructureDefinition/be-ext-gender-at-birth') | warning | The Implementation Guide contains no examples for this extension |
Path | Severity | Message |
StructureDefinition.where(url = 'https://www.ehealth.fgov.be/standards/fhir/core/StructureDefinition/be-ext-recorder') | warning | The Implementation Guide contains no examples for this extension |
Path | Severity | Message |
StructureDefinition.where(url = 'https://www.ehealth.fgov.be/standards/fhir/core/StructureDefinition/be-ext-simple-note') | warning | The Implementation Guide contains no examples for this extension |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
✓ |
Path | Severity | Message |
ImplementationGuide (l1/c31105) | warning | Constraint failed: ig-0: 'Name should be usable as an identifier for the module by machine processing applications such as code generation' |
Suppressed Messages (Warnings, hints, broken links)
If this was a real IG, there should be examples for these profiles too. But it's not, and I'm lazy...
This is inherited from the base resource
We're expecting these to not match the slice - we're showing how you can use slicing to define the one repetition you want even when many repetitions might be present
Errors sorted by type
C:\Temp\hl7.fhir.be.core#2.1.2\fsh-generated\resources\Observation-coded-annotation.json | Best Practice Recommendation: In general, all observations should have a performer |
C:\Temp\hl7.fhir.be.core#2.1.2\fsh-generated\resources\Observation-coded-annotation.json | Best Practice Recommendation: In general, all observations should have a subject |
C:\Temp\hl7.fhir.be.core#2.1.2\fsh-generated\resources\Observation-coded-annotation.json | Best Practice Recommendation: In general, all observations should have an effective[x] () |
C:\Temp\hl7.fhir.be.core#2.1.2\fsh-generated\resources\RelatedPerson-relatedperson.json | None of the codings provided are in the value set 'Patient relationship type' (http://hl7.org/fhir/ValueSet/relatedperson-relationshiptype|4.0.1), and a coding is recommended to come from this value set (codes = http://snomed.info/sct#444191003) |